Abstract :
Based on service-oriented grid environment,the paper put forward a method of resource reservation which to construct a resource reservation tree(RRT).If the resource reserved before turns into invalidation, the substitute can be found directly in RRT and needn ´t to initiate a process of discovery and negotiation again. The method can avoid a failure of resource reservation and advance its reliability.Furthermore,three strategies of reservation were designed according to different QoS requirements of users´,on the basis of which, the algorithm TTL-RTA based on RRT was presented in the paper.Related performance analysis and simulations for the algorithm indicate better efficiency and reliability.
